About This
- 3-in-1 Weeding Tool: Give your outdoor space a fresh look with our 3-in-1 manual crevice weeding tool. The curved scraper is perfect for cleaning narrow crevices. The triangular scraper easily handles wider crevices. The sturdy metal wire weed brush powerfully removes moss, lichen, and stubborn dirt without scratching the surface. The curved scraper is suitable for standard gaps, with a minimum width of 0.08" and a maximum depth of 1.5"
- Sturdy and Durable: The cleaning blade is made of 0.08" thick stainless steel, which is sharp and rust-resistant, suitable for cleaning the fine and wide gaps between paving stones, bricks or tiles. - Adjustable Handle: 3 in 1 Weed crack remover tool features a stainless steel handle that adjusts to three lengths: 30.7 inches, 44.5 inches, and 58.6 inches. Standing up is comfortable for back pain, while shortening provides greater flexibility. The ergonomic handle design provides a comfortable grip, reducing hand and wrist fatigue during extended use
